THE TWO-DAY annual cultural festival of the HBTI ‘TAAL-06’ started here on Thursday.

HBTI director, Dr RP Singh lighted a lamp to inaugurate the festival. Students performed a vandana dance, which was followed by the address of Singh.

Speaking on the occasion, Singh appreciated the hard work put in by the students to make the programme a success. He asked them to continue doing the same in their lives in whatever they did.

After his speech, college students put up some mesmerising performances including solo and duet songs and dance items. However, performance of the mimicry artists was clearly the flavour of the day. Students also enacted a short skit. The last item of the day was a melodious instrumental performance, in which students played several musical instruments like flute, guitar etc.

While enthusiastic first and second year students participated in the various programmes and showcased their hidden talents, the third year students were given the responsibility of conducting the show.

Dean of student welfare, KA Mishra, chairman of council of student’s activity, Devendra Agarwal, convener of cultural club, Subhash Sharma and secretary of council of students’ activities, Professor Brajesh Katiyar were among those present to witness the performances.
